預計商業和工業太陽能發電組件市場將從 2025 年的 492.6 億美元成長到 2034 年的 2,055.1 億美元,2026 年至 2034 年的複合年成長率為 17.2%。

隨著企業日益認知到太陽能的經濟和環境效益,商用和工業光伏組件市場預計將顯著成長。隨著全球向再生能源來源轉型,光伏組件正成為商用和工業應用的首選。太陽光電技術成本的降低,加上政府的激勵措施和優惠政策,正在推動其普及應用。隨著各組織努力減少碳足跡並實現能源獨立,對高效能光伏組件的需求預計將激增,從而推動市場擴張。

技術創新在塑造商業和工業太陽能組件市場的未來方面也發揮著至關重要的作用。雙面和PERC(鈍化發射極-背面電池)等太陽能電池技術的創新正在提高光學模組的效率和性能。這些進步使企業能夠最大限度地提高能源輸出和投資回報率,從而使太陽能裝置更具吸引力。此外,能源管理系統和物聯網連接等智慧技術的整合正在最佳化太陽能的利用,並增加對先進太陽能解決方案的需求。

此外,人們對永續性和企業社會責任(CSR)的日益關注正在影響商業和工業太陽能組件市場。企業正在加速採用可再生能源解決方案,以提升品牌形象並滿足相關人員的期望。隨著消費者和投資者將永續發展置於永續性,投資太陽能的企業更有可能獲得競爭優勢。隨著越來越多的組織制定長期永續性目標並尋求可靠的清潔能源來源,這一趨勢預計將推動太陽能組件市場的成長。

The Commercial and Industrial Solar PV Module Market size is expected to reach USD 205.51 Billion in 2034 from USD 49.26 Billion (2025) growing at a CAGR of 17.2% during 2026-2034.

The Commercial and Industrial Solar PV Module Market is poised for significant growth as businesses increasingly recognize the economic and environmental benefits of solar energy. With the global push towards renewable energy sources, solar photovoltaic (PV) modules are becoming a preferred choice for commercial and industrial applications. The declining costs of solar technology, coupled with government incentives and favorable policies, are driving widespread adoption. As organizations seek to reduce their carbon footprint and achieve energy independence, the demand for high-efficiency solar PV modules is expected to surge, propelling market expansion.

Technological advancements are also playing a crucial role in shaping the future of the commercial and industrial solar PV module market. Innovations in solar cell technology, such as bifacial and PERC (Passivated Emitter and Rear Cell) designs, are enhancing the efficiency and performance of solar modules. These advancements enable businesses to maximize energy output and return on investment, making solar installations more attractive. Additionally, the integration of smart technologies, such as energy management systems and IoT connectivity, is further optimizing solar energy utilization, driving demand for advanced solar PV solutions.

Moreover, the increasing focus on sustainability and corporate social responsibility is influencing the commercial and industrial solar PV module market. Companies are increasingly adopting renewable energy solutions to enhance their brand image and meet stakeholder expectations. As consumers and investors prioritize sustainability, businesses that invest in solar energy are likely to gain a competitive edge. This trend is expected to fuel the growth of the solar PV module market, as more organizations commit to long-term sustainability goals and seek reliable, clean energy sources.
